Spectral sum of current correlators from lattice QCD

Tsutomu Ishikawa,
Shoji Hashimoto

Abstract: We propose a method to use lattice QCD to compute the Borel transform of the vacuum polarization function appearing in the Shifman-Vainshtein-Zakharov (SVZ) QCD sum rule. We construct the spectral sum corresponding to the Borel transform from two-point functions computed on the Euclidean lattice. As a proof of principle, we compute the ss correlators at three lattice spacings and take the continuum limit.
